Zoning appeals board denies reconsideration of lot‑area variance for Sedonia project
Summary
The Board of Municipal and Zoning Appeals denied a motion for reconsideration of variances granted to a multifamily project, finding the concerns raised were addressed at the original hearing; the appellant contended the resolution lacked a legal nexus for the 12% lot‑area variance.
The Board of Municipal and Zoning Appeals on Oct. 21 denied a motion for reconsideration of variances previously granted for a multifamily development (PMC appeal 25‑0017).
